| Overall Research Project Description | This project aims to pioneer a self-driven experimental approach to study wind effects on the built environment. The goal is to integrate efficient and robust AI-driven tools into wind tunnel modeling to investigate complex wind flow behavior around buildings and other civil infrastructure (e.g., bridges, towers, etc.). Numerical deep learning algorithms will be leveraged to assist wind tunnel modelers in the decision-making process to autonomously identify critical wind flow conditions that can cause damage to civil structures. Components of the self-driven approach include air velocity and pressure sensors that collect information (i.e., data) on the flow conditions in the wind tunnel. This information is then processed and interpreted by deep learning models to generate new wind tunnel test configurations (e.g., adjust the position of the sensors, change the wind direction, etc.). Re-configuration of wind tunnel conditions is automated (using actuators) to rapidly investigate different turbulent regions in the wind tunnel. |
| Research Tasks | The undergraduate student will be tasked with the following responsibilities: 1) Assist in the fabrication and instrumentation (e.g., installation of pressure sensors) of scaled building models 2) Collect wind tunnel velocity and pressure measurements 3) Perform data quality checks of wind tunnel data using basic statistical analysis procedures |
| Skills that research assistant(s) may need: | 1) Knowledge on fundamental statistical analysis approaches and procedures (required) 2) Programming experience in Python or Matlab (recommended) 3) Experience working with Excel or Google Sheets (required) |
